· The Inspector General · by Henry Koster ☼ online event
The corrupt officials of a 19th-century Russian town get word that an inspector general is coming to assess local conditions. A wandering fool arrives, and in keeping with the action in the play by Nikolai Gogol on which the movie is based, the locals assume that he is the inspector general in disguise. The madcap hijinks of the mayor and his cronies as they try to make the town appear well managed are matched by Danny Kaye’s antics as he tries to confirm their delusion.

Sakura Matsuri - Japanese Street Festival Meetup
Greeting Nerdizens!
Let's hang out and celebrate the spring with the emergence of the cherry blossoms! Japan-America Society of Washington DC's Sakura Matsuri - Japanese Street Festival is the largest celebration of Japanese culture in the United States and this year is their 64th anniversary. There will be live music and dance performances, food, vendors, cosplayers, and a large art and culture area.
The event takes place over two days (April 11th and 12th) but this meetup is just for Sunday. It's being held between 7th St NW & 3rd St, Pennsylvania Ave NW, Washington, DC 20004. The nearest metro train stops are Archives-Navy Memorial (Green/Yellow line) and south of Judiciary Square (Red line). There's additional information on the website below

Humanist Program
The Humanist Monthly Program is our longest running event and still a community favorite. In the old days it used to be called "Going to HCCO" and we still like to think of it as our flagship event.
We will be hearing from Becca Powell, Director of Advocacy and Outreach at Unchained At Last, an organization whose mission is dedication to ending forced and child marriage in the United States through direct services and systems change. Unchained At Last's mission clearly meshes and addresses several of our Humanist Ten Commitments. Becca will educate us about an issue many of us may not be familiar with--but should be.
